Abstract

The invention relates to a process for transitioning from a first continuous polymerization in a gas phase reactor conducted in the presence of a metallocene catalyst to a second polymerization conducted in the presence of a Ziegler-Natta catalyst in the gas phase reactor wherein the metallocene catalyst and the Ziegler-Natta catalysts are incompatible, the process comprising: (a) discontinuing the introduction of the metallocene catalyst into the gas phase reactor; (b) introducing an effective amount of cyclohexylamine into the reactor to at least partially deactivate the metallocene catalyst; (c) introducing an organometallic compound into the reactor and reacting the organometallic compound with cyclohexylamine; (d) degas the gas composition of the reactor and build up a new composition inside the reactor for the second polymerization with the Ziegler-Natta catalyst (e) introducing the Ziegler-Natta catalyst into the reactor.
